Transaction bb59937efe7cdcd50f9df2e611403789a53638713228686750e5ea7f68436021

1 Input
1 Outputs
  • bb59937efe7cdcd50f9df2e611403789a53638713228686750e5ea7f68436021:0
  • value  178047872
    address  3LoUeVzySLoqBrKyZw6prLirNMQg91ZfwV